Skip to content

Commit 4c12cec

Browse files
committed
chore: migrate routes to new axum syntax
1 parent 9a02f1d commit 4c12cec

File tree

6 files changed

+11
-11
lines changed

6 files changed

+11
-11
lines changed

broker/src/serve_health.rs

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-19,7 +19,7 @@ struct HealthOutput {
1919
pub(crate) fn router(health: Arc<RwLock<Health>>) -> Router {
2020
Router::new()
2121
.route("/v1/health", get(handler))
22-
.route("/v1/health/proxies/:proxy_id", get(proxy_health))
22+
.route("/v1/health/proxies/{proxy_id}", get(proxy_health))
2323
.route("/v1/health/proxies", get(get_all_proxies))
2424
.route("/v1/control", get(get_control_tasks).layer(axum::middleware::from_fn(log_version_mismatch)))
2525
.with_state(health)

broker/src/serve_pki.rs

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-47,12 +47,12 @@ pub(crate) fn router() -> Router {
4747
.route("/v1/pki/certs", get(get_certificate_list))
4848
.route("/v1/pki/certs/im-ca", get(get_im_cert))
4949
.route(
50-
"/v1/pki/certs/by_serial/:serial",
50+
"/v1/pki/certs/by_serial/{serial}",
5151
get(get_certificate_by_serial),
5252
)
5353
}
5454

55-
#[tracing::instrument(name = "/v1/pki/certs/by_serial/:serial")]
55+
#[tracing::instrument(name = "/v1/pki/certs/by_serial/{serial}")]
5656
async fn get_certificate_by_serial(
5757
ConnectInfo(addr): ConnectInfo<SocketAddr>,
5858
Path(serial): Path<String>,

broker/src/serve_sockets.rs

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-42,7 +42,7 @@ impl Default for SocketState {
4242
pub(crate) fn router() -> Router {
4343
Router::new()
4444
.route("/v1/sockets", get(get_socket_requests).post(post_socket_request))
45-
.route("/v1/sockets/:id", get(connect_socket))
45+
.route("/v1/sockets/{id}", get(connect_socket))
4646
.with_state(SocketState::default())
4747
}
4848

broker/src/serve_tasks.rs

Lines changed: 4 additions & 4 deletions
Original file line numberDiff line numberDiff line change
@@ -40,8 +40,8 @@ pub(crate) fn router() -> Router {
4040
let state = TasksState::default();
4141
Router::new()
4242
.route("/v1/tasks", get(get_tasks).post(post_task))
43-
.route("/v1/tasks/:task_id/results", get(get_results_for_task))
44-
.route("/v1/tasks/:task_id/results/:app_id", put(put_result))
43+
.route("/v1/tasks/{task_id}/results", get(get_results_for_task))
44+
.route("/v1/tasks/{task_id}/results/{app_id}", put(put_result))
4545
.with_state(state)
4646
}
4747

@@ -82,7 +82,7 @@ async fn get_results_for_task(
8282
}
8383
}
8484

85-
// GET /v1/tasks/:task_id/results
85+
// GET /v1/tasks/{task_id}/results
8686
async fn get_results_for_task_nostream(
8787
addr: SocketAddr,
8888
state: TasksState,
@@ -354,7 +354,7 @@ async fn post_task(
354354
))
355355
}
356356

357-
// PUT /v1/tasks/:task_id/results/:app_id
357+
// PUT /v1/tasks/{task_id}/results/{app_id}
358358
async fn put_result(
359359
ConnectInfo(addr): ConnectInfo<SocketAddr>,
360360
Path((task_id, app_id)): Path<(MsgId, AppOrProxyId)>,

proxy/src/serve_sockets.rs

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-58,7 +58,7 @@ pub(crate) fn router(client: SamplyHttpClient) -> Router {
5858

5959
Router::new()
6060
.route("/v1/sockets", get(get_tasks))
61-
.route("/v1/sockets/:app_or_id", post(create_socket_con).get(connect_socket))
61+
.route("/v1/sockets/{app_or_id}", post(create_socket_con).get(connect_socket))
6262
.with_state(state)
6363
.layer(Extension(task_secret_map))
6464
}

proxy/src/serve_tasks.rs

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-39,8 +39,8 @@ pub(crate) fn router(client: &SamplyHttpClient) -> Router {
3939
Router::new()
4040
// We need both path variants so the server won't send us into a redirect loop (/tasks, /tasks/, ...)
4141
.route("/v1/tasks", get(handler_task).post(handler_task))
42-
.route("/v1/tasks/:task_id/results", get(handler_task))
43-
.route("/v1/tasks/:task_id/results/:app_id", put(handler_task))
42+
.route("/v1/tasks/{task_id}/results", get(handler_task))
43+
.route("/v1/tasks/{task_id}/results/{app_id}", put(handler_task))
4444
.with_state(state)
4545
}
4646

0 commit comments

Comments
 (0)